Hydrogen gas does not directly react with limewater (calcium hydroxide solution) to produce a visible change. Limewater is typically used to test for the presence of carbon dioxide, which would cause the solution to turn milky due to the formation of insoluble calcium carbonate.
The chemical equation for the decomposition of sodium hydrogen carbonate (baking soda) is: 2 NaHCO3 → Na2CO3 + CO2 + H2O.
The chemical name for Sodium Hydrogen Carbonate is sodium bicarbonate.

In this case, you can get a chemical formula by this chemical name: calcium hydrogen carbonate. Since calcium has a +2 charge and hydrogen carbonate has a -1 charge, you need two hydrogen carbonates for every one calcium ion. The chemical formula is: Ca(HCO3)2.

The chemical formula for potassium hydrogen carbonate is KHCO3.
The word equation for sodium hydrogen carbonate when heated is: sodium hydrogen carbonate (sodium bicarbonate) → sodium carbonate + carbon dioxide + water.
